#e2800e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e2800e is composed of 88.6% red, 50.2% green and 5.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 43.4% magenta, 93.8% yellow and 11.4% black. It has a hue angle of 32.3 degrees, a saturation of 88.3% and a lightness of 47.1%. #e2800e color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ff1c with #c50100. Closest websafe color is: #cc9900.

Shades and Tints of #e2800e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040200 is the darkest color, while #fef8f1 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e2800e
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7c7874 is the less saturated color, while #eb8105 is the most saturated one.
